Description

Digital Self-Checking Cards are a great way to help your students learn and practice their skills. This set focuses on reading and responding about Bar Graphs. This deck features both "multiple choice" and "fill in the answer".

3rd Grade Measurement/Graphing/ Test Prep

Aligned to 3rd grade Standards

Product Includes:

-21 Self-Checking Cards (2 versions)

-Directions on how to use/set up

Use these task cards for independent review or as a center activity. Use for a whole class review by projecting for the class. Students interact with Google slides using movable pieces and text boxes.

1.Digital Task Cards: Record Your Answer- Students will solve problems and record their answers in a text box of by moving/dragging/dropping. You can have students “turn in” or “share” their work with you to check over when they finish.

2.Digital Task Cards: Self Checking- Students will solve problems on their own and then check their work themselves immediately by moving the graphic on top of the correct answer.

Draw a scaled picture graph and a scaled bar graph to represent a data set with several categories. Solve one- and two-step “how many more” and “how many less” problems using information presented in scaled bar graphs. For example, draw a bar graph in which each square in the bar graph might represent 5 pets.
